# 实现mysql `like`匹配 ## 简介 在mysql中,`like`操作用于在查询时进行模糊匹配,以便查找符合特定模式的数据。本文将介绍如何使用mysql `like`匹配,并提供一些示例代码和解释。 ## 流程概览 下面是使用mysql `like`匹配的一般步骤: | 步骤 | 描述 | | --- | --- | | 1 | 创建数据库和表 | | 2 | 插入一
原创 2023-08-10 08:34:37
44阅读
 mysql体系结构存储引擎组成模块:连接池:对客户端访问数据库服务器时检查自己有池、有空闲进程、有内存工作,方可连接。sql接口分析器:检查是否有错命令优化器:加快处理速度查询缓存:存的查询过的数据,当mysql服务器接受到请求时先去查缓存的数据,找到就直接给客户。没有就去表里找文件在/var/lib/mysql/库名/下存储引擎文件系统管理工具 生产环境多用的默认引擎:my
转载 2024-05-30 07:09:44
36阅读
项目中需要用到爬虫,需要用到正则匹配字符,很久没用正则了。 匹配所有字符包括换行:reg :=regexp.MustCompile("<title>[\\s\\S]*</title>")ret := reg.FindAllString(text,-1)fmt.Println(ret) 匹配<title>和</title>之间的所有字符串...
原创 2021-06-05 00:07:59
3225阅读
explain 中关键字Index Key :MySQL是用来确定扫描的数据范围,实际就是可以利用到的MySQL索引部分,体现在Key Length。Index Filter:MySQL用来确定哪些数据是可以用索引去过滤,在启用ICP后,可以用上索引的部分。Table Filter:MySQL无法用索引过滤,回表取回行数据后,到server层进行数据过滤。我们细细展开。Index KeyIndex
# 如何在Java中根据匹配查询所有符合的类 在Java开发中,我们经常需要根据某些条件(匹配)来查询符合条件的类。此文将指导一个刚入行的小白如何实现这一功能,包括整个流程的概述和每一步所需的代码。通过这样的学习,你将掌握如何使用反射来动态查询类的信息。 ## 流程概述 下面是步骤的概述表格: | 步骤 | 描述
原创 9月前
18阅读
校验数字的表达式 1 数字:^[0-9]*$ 2 n位的数字:^\d{n}$ 3 至少n位的数字:^\d{n,}$ 4 m-n位的数字:^\d{m,n}$ 5 零和非零开头的数字:^(0|[1-9][0-9]*)$ 6 非零开头的最多带两位小数的数字:^([1-9][0-9]*)+(.[0-9]{1,2})?$ 7 带1-2位小
# 使用 MySQL 的 REGEXP_MATCH匹配所有的详细指南 在数据处理和分析过程中,正则表达式是一个非常强大的工具,它可以帮助我们高效地匹配和操作字符串。在 MySQL 中,我们也可以利用正则表达式来匹配数据。本文将指导你如何使用 `REGEXP` 实现匹配功能,并配合实例逐步解释整个流程。 ## 整体流程概述 下面是我们实现 `mysql regexp_match 匹配所有` 的
原创 2024-07-31 09:25:11
180阅读
(一)SQL通配符:通配符说明%与包含0个或多个字符串匹配_与任意单个字符匹配[ ]与特定范围(例如[a-d]或特定集例如[abcdef])中的任意字符串匹配[^]与特定范围(例如,[^a-f])或特定集(例如,[^abcdef])之外的任意单字符匹配。举例:%:1、查找字段“db_name”中以“Ch”结尾的所有数据。select * from monitor_db_conf WHERE db_
# 教你实现jQuery匹配 ## 概述 在jQuery中,匹配是用来选择指定元素的一种方法。通过匹配,可以轻松地选择符合特定条件的元素。本文将教你如何使用jQuery匹配,让你快速上手。 ## 流程 首先让我们来看一下整个实现jQuery匹配的流程: | 步骤 | 操作 | | --- | --- | | 1 | 引入jQuery库 | | 2 | 编写jQuery选择器 | |
原创 2024-04-23 07:51:12
15阅读
6.5.2  “%”通配符 在SQL语言中最常用的通配符可能就是“%”了,它表示任意字符的匹配,且不计字符的多少。下面通过几个典型实例来说明“%”通配符的使用。 1.开头/结尾匹配 从COURSE表中查询所有以“计算机”开头的所有课程的课程名(CNAME)、人数(SCOUNT)以及考试时间(CTEST)信息。为了便于读者比较,这里将COURSE表的所有记录显示如下。 SELECT&nbs
默认为转义字符的优先级最高,而且转义字符的作用是让输入处理函数把转义字符的下一个字符当作字符值看待,而不是可能的操作。当前版本并不支持c语言中那些特殊含义的转义字符,例如\t。这个特性将会在之后的版本中加上。而对于c语言中的三元组转义字符,我将不会考虑他的存在,没啥意义。下面是代码,欢迎测试。1 #include <stdio.h> 2 #include <malloc.h
匹配就是一个图中一堆没有端点的边的集合,求最大匹配就是求这个边集最大有多少条边。无论是任意图还是二分图,都有以下定理:当前匹配是最大匹配当且仅当不存在增广路。增广路的定义就是,一条包含奇数条边的路径,最前和最后的两条边都是非匹配边,且对于路径非两端的点,都连接着一条匹配边和非匹配边。求图的匹配的算法就是不断地找增广路,把增广路上的匹配边变成非匹配边,非匹配边变成匹配边。对于二分图来说,只要从一个没
转载 2月前
407阅读
1.首先确定一个原则,所有的东西都是可以搜索的各搜索引擎的信息滞后周期从一周到一月不等,所以找最新内容应该去看网站新闻,搜索引擎是找不到最新内容的,找到的只是一个星期或一个月以前的内容。另外,搜索引擎对动态内容,如:论坛和数据库内容的网页检索能力较弱,所以这类信息也不适合用搜索引擎搜索,而是应该去相关的网站寻找。2.搜索以关键词为核心(归纳,抽词)如何选择关键词便成为突出的问题,这许多时候需要自己
php正则表达匹配中文问题分析小结发布:mdxy-dxy本文章分析了在php中正则表达式对中文的支持问题,一般情况下我们可会能简单利用我上面的正则来验证中文,后面我分析了关于兼容gb2312,utf-8和表达式 ^[\\x7f-\\xff]+$ 可以完全搞定中文不兼容的问题复制代码 代码如下:$str = '中华人民共和国123456789abcdefg';echo preg_match("/^[
# Python匹配所有 ## 1. 流程图 ```mermaid flowchart TD A[开始] --> B[导入re模块] B --> C[定义要匹配的字符串] C --> D[使用re.findall()函数进行匹配] D --> E[得到匹配结果] E --> F[输出匹配结果] F --> G[结束] ``` ## 2. 步骤说
原创 2023-12-02 05:47:07
20阅读
路由交换匹配是指在网络通信中用于确定数据包的路由和转发规则的一种技术。它可以帮助网络设备快速准确地识别数据包的目的地址,从而实现数据的传输和交换。华为作为全球领先的通信技术解决方案供应商,致力于研发先进的路由交换匹配技术,不断提升网络设备的性能和效率。 在网络通信中,数据包需要经过多个网络设备和路由器才能到达目的地。路由交换匹配可以帮助网络设备快速地确定数据包的下一跳路由,从而实现数据包的
原创 2024-03-04 11:35:39
79阅读
nginx 各参数翻译,作用$arg_PARAMETER #这个变量包含GET请求中,如果有变量PARAMETER时的值。$args #这个变量等于请求行中(GET请求)的参数,例如foo=123&bar=blahblah;$binary_remote_addr #二进制的客户地址。$body_bytes_sent #响应时送出的body字节数数量。即使连接中断,这个数据也是精确的。$co
# Java Split 匹配实现教程 ## 1. 整体流程 为了实现 Java Split 匹配功能,我们将按照以下步骤进行操作: | 步骤 | 操作 | | ---- | ---- | | 1. | 获取待分割的字符串; | | 2. | 使用 Split 方法,传入正则表达式作为分隔; | | 3. | 分割字符串,得到分割后的子字符串数组; | | 4. | 遍
原创 2023-11-18 05:35:09
40阅读
%代表随意多个字符  _代表一个字符 在 MySQL中。SQL的模式缺省是忽略大写和小写的正则模式使用REGEXP和NOT REGEXP操作。 “.”匹配不论什么单个的字符。一个字符类 “[...]”匹配在方括号内的随意单个字符 “ * ”匹配零个或多个在它前面的东西 正則表達式是区分大写和小写的。可是假设你希望,你能使用一个字符类匹配两种写法。 比如。“[aA]”匹配小写
# 匹配表情java 在日常的聊天软件中,我们经常会看到各种各样的表情符号,这些表情符号可以让我们更好地表达自己的情感和情绪。在Java中,我们可以使用正则表达式来匹配这些表情符号,从而对其进行处理和分析。本文将介绍如何使用Java来匹配表情符号,并给出相应的代码示例。 ## 表情符号的种类 在日常的聊天中,我们常见的表情符号有笑脸?、哭脸?、心形❤️等等。这些表情符号通常由一些特定的字符
原创 2024-06-10 03:54:05
63阅读
  • 1
  • 2
  • 3
  • 4
  • 5